From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ia. Tracey Needham is a American actress, best known for her television roles as Paige Thatcher on Life Goes On during the series' second to fourth seasons (1990–1993), then on the first season of JAG as Lt. Meg Austin (1995–1996), and as Inspector Candace DeLorenzo on The Division (2001-2003).
